Abstract
An optically active N-(meth)acryloyl amino acid amide of the formula ##STR1## in which R is hydrogen or methyl, PA0 R.sub.1 represents an optionally substituted alkyl, cycloalkyl, aralkyl, aryl or heteroaryl radical, PA0 R.sub.3 represents hydrogen or denotes together with R.sub.1 a tri- or tetramethylene group; PA0 X denotes oxygen or a NR.sub.4 -group wherein R.sub.4 represents hydrogen or alkyl or denotes together with R.sub.2 and the nitrogen atom a 5- to 7-membered ring which ring is optionally substituted by the group COO-alkyl (1-6 carbon atoms) or by one or two alkyl radicals (1-4 carbon atoms) and PA0 R.sub.2 denotes a strongly space-filling hydrocarbon radical. The amide is polymerized and optionally bound to a support such as silica, and can then be used for the chromatographic separation of racemic mixtures of pharmacologically active compounds.
